Partager via


CComControlBase::DoesVerbActivate

Vérifie que le paramètre d' iVerb celle utilisée par IOleObjectImpl::DoVerb que soit active l'interface utilisateur du contrôle (iVerb égale OLEIVERB_UIACTIVATE), définit l'action effectuée lorsque l'utilisateur double-clique sur le contrôle (iVerb égale OLEIVERB_PRIMARY), affiche le contrôle (iVerb égale OLEIVERB_SHOW), ou lance le contrôle (iVerb égale OLEIVERB_INPLACEACTIVATE).

BOOL DoesVerbActivate(
   LONG iVerb 
);

Paramètres

  • iVerb
    Évaluez indiquer l'action à exécuter par DoVerb.

Valeur de retour

Retourne TRUE si iVerb égale OLEIVERB_UIACTIVATE, OLEIVERB_PRIMARY, OLEIVERB_SHOW, ou OLEIVERB_INPLACEACTIVATE; sinon, retourne FALSE.

Notes

Vous pouvez substituer cette méthode pour définir votre propre verbe de lancement.

Configuration requise

Header: atlctl.h

Voir aussi

Référence

Classe de CComControlBase

IOleObjectImpl::DoVerb

CComControlBase::DoesVerbUIActivate